5 Key Traits of a Successful Trader
Trading is both an art and a science, requiring skills, discipline, and emotional stability. Many enter the market with high hopes, but only a few achieve consistent success. Here are five key traits of a successful trader:
1. Patience and Discipline
A successful trader knows that profitable opportunities don’t appear every moment. They patiently wait for the right setup and stick to their strategy without letting emotions interfere.
2. Risk Management
Winning traders never risk too much on a single trade. They use stop-loss orders, position sizing, and risk-reward ratios to protect their capital and ensure long-term survival in the market.
3. Emotional Control
Fear and greed often lead to poor decisions. Successful traders remain calm, avoid emotional trading, and make rational choices based on strategy rather than impulse.
4. Continuous Learning and Adaptation
Markets constantly evolve, and a good trader adapts to these changes. They analyze past trades, study market trends, and continuously refine their strategies to stay ahead.
5. Strong Analytical Skills
Successful traders deeply analyze price movements, market trends, and economic indicators to make informed decisions. Their ability to identify patterns helps them predict potential market movements effectively.
Conclusion
Success in trading is not about making quick money but about developing the right mindset and skills. Traders who master patience, risk management, emotional control, continuous learning, and strong analysis are more likely to achieve long-term success in financial markets.
